Does anyone know if Dartmouth admits only a certain number of students from each high school? At least 5 other kids from my high school (senior class of about 500) also applied ED, and from what I know, some of my competition is pretty impressive. Does this diminish my chances?
The official answer from the admissions committee, is no, there are no school quotas or caps. So impressive competition diminishes your chances, but along with everyone else’s.
